Start With the Decisions That Change Your Risk
When you need, begin by identifying the specific transactions and obligations that could create cost, delay, or disputes. Buyers often look for clarity on contract terms, payment protection, and what happens if performance falls short. Before you sign, gather the facts: who your counterparty is, what deliverables are expected, the timeline, Small Business Legal Advice and any warranties or guarantees being offered. Then ask whether the agreement allocates risk fairly and whether it matches how your business actually operates. A focused legal review helps you avoid “silent” exposure in areas like liability caps, termination rights, dispute resolution, and compliance responsibilities.

Buyer-Intent Checklist for Contract Review and Ongoing Compliance
Use a buyer-oriented checklist to make your legal process efficient and outcome-driven. First, confirm your commercial objectives: what you are buying, what you must receive, and what you need to protect. Next, scrutinise the key clauses: scope of work or goods, pricing and invoicing, acceptance criteria, warranties, indemnities, insurance, limitation of liability, and termination. Then address compliance and governance needs, such as licensing, privacy obligations, consumer-related representations, and recordkeeping. Finally, ensure you can enforce the agreement by confirming notice requirements, jurisdiction, and dispute pathways. This approach helps you move from “review” to “decision” with confidence.
